7 March, 2018. In the Legislative Assembly of Tripura, BJP has put a bar in the 25-year-old stronghold of the Left. The party has given it the victory of ideology. Something happened during the BJP’s big victory celebrations which drew everyone’s attention towards it.

Video  and some pictures came out from Tripura, in which some people were trying to break Lenin’s statue from JCB machine.

That statue made of fibre glass which is nearly 11-ft tall, was brought down on Monday with the help of a bulldozer which stood on a pedestal at College Square.

The workers were also sloganeering while breaking the statue. This video and photos soon became viral on social media. While some BJP supporters have praised this move, some people are also criticizing the incident.

Who is Vladimir Lenin?

Vladimir Ilich Ulyanov was born on 22 April 1870 in the city of Symbisch, on the banks of the Volga River. He was good at studies since his childhood and he studied law further. The university was influenced by the revolutionary ideology. Due to “extremist” policies, he was expelled from the university, but he obtained a law degree in 1891 as an external student.

The murder of his revolutionary elder brother had a profound effect on him. His elder brother was associated with the Revolutionary Group. After this, Lenin went to St. Petersburg and became a revolutionary there, for which he was arrested and sent to Siberia to live in exiled life. Here he married Nadzhhada Krupskaya. In 1901, Vladimir Ilich Ulyanov adopted Lenin’s name.

After this, he spent nearly 15 years in Western Europe, where he began to play a key role in the international revolutionary movement and became the leader of the ‘socialists’ faction of the Russian Social Democratic Workers Party.
